About the Tx Pro Team

The Tx Pro Team is a versatile transmitter for the Freelap timing system. It is specifically designed for standing starts but can also be quickly set as a LAP or FINISH transmitter. It emits a magnetic field that is automatically detected by your transponder during its passage.

5. Associate It with Other Freelap Transmitters

For the Freelap system to work, you must have a transmitter set to the FINISH code on your track. The Tx Pro Team is versatile and can be used as a START, LAP, or FINISH transmitter. It can also be combined with other Freelap transmitters, such as Tx Junior Pro transmitters set as LAP and FINISH transmitters, placed 80cm AFTER the desired distance. For optimal detection and accuracy, it is recommended to use a Tx Junior Pro as the FINISH transmitter (the Tx Pro Team is preferred for the start).

Placing the transmitter in any other location or position may result in inaccuracies or non-detection.

6. Take the Start

Front View: The Tx Pro Team has a detection field of 80cm on each side (left/right). This means the athlete must always pass within 80cm next to the Tx Pro Team. A starting door of 90cm is recommended.

Side View: The athlete must take the start outside the detection field of the transmitter. The Tx Pro Team has a 40cm front/back detection field. For optimal detection and accuracy, it is recommended to start 60cm (approximately 2 feet) before the Tx Pro Team.

Battery and Battery Life

The Tx Pro Team is equipped with a 3.7V 1AH LiPo rechargeable battery.

Technical Sheet

  • Weight: 82 g
  • Dimensions: 6 x 10 x 3 cm
  • Compatibility: FxChip / FxChip BLE
  • Transmitter with 3 codes: START / LAP / FINISH
  • Detection field: 80 cm (left/right) / 40 cm (front/back)
  • Minimum time between 2 transmitters: 0.7s
  • Accuracy: 2/100 of a second
  • Battery: 3.7V 1AH LiPo rechargeable battery
  • Battery life: 300 hours
  • Water resistance: IP67
  • Operating temperatures: -20°C to +50°C
